| Obverse description | Jugate bare heads of Augustus and Agrippa facing right, rendered in low relief in the Hellenistic tradition. Augustus is depicted in the foreground with finely engraved hair swept forward, while Agrippa appears partially behind him, both busts truncated at the shoulder. The coin field is unadorned, with no encircling legend, typical of the earliest Bosporan gold staters struck in imitation of Roman prototypes. The portraits exhibit the characteristic broad, slightly crude workmanship of provincial Bosporan die-cutting. |
